You said your is ~2 or 5, … WebWhen either values for mw 18 (water) or mw 32 (nitrogen/air) rise above 2%, we know we have a leak. Almost always, the leak is due to a loose fitting where the column enters the MS. Simply tightening the fitting and then performing an air and water check in a couple of minutes usually solves the problem. However, the leak is not always there.

WebA vacuum system is indispensable to the free flight of ions in a mass analyzer. Two stages of a vacuum pumping system are generally used in MS. The pump in the first stage, called the main pump, evacuate carrier gas from the GC to maintain the interior of the chamber at a high vacuum. In the next stage, the backing pump evacuates the exhaust of ...

WebVacuum manifold pressure is too high. Vacuum manifold pressure can only be measured if your MSD is equipped with the optional gauge controller. At typical column flow rates (0.1 – 2.0 mL/minute), the vacuum manifold pressure will be approximately 1 × 10^-6 to 1.4 × 10^-4 Torr. If the pressure you observe is significantly above 1.4 × 10^-4 Torr, or if the …
